Indiana University midfielder Brad Ring is one of top prospects available for
tomorrow's 2009 MLS SuperDraft. Analyst Buzz Carrick has the holding mid listed as
his number 11 prospect in the entire player pool. Soccer City FC recently spoke
with the player prior to the MLS Combine which he was unable to attend due to injury.

Ever since the fall of 2006, when Major League Soccer first announced the new initiative, teams in
the young league have been allowed to put advertisers' brands on the front of their jerseys. While
this was a new thing in the world of major sport in the United States, it brought MLS more in line
with the rest of the world, especially the older, more established leagues.

Via D.C. United/Behind The Badge -- Here are video and photos from today's March (May 9,
2009), in which nearly 1,000 United supporters gathered at Lincoln Park in D.C. and marched a mile
to RFK Stadium as a sign of support for the club and its desire for a new stadium.
